2. Key Features of Trucking Trends
The trucking industry is experiencing a wave of transformative features driven by innovation, regulatory shifts, and market demands. Here are some key features to watch:
- Autonomous Vehicles: Automated trucks are poised to revolutionize logistics, promising enhanced safety and efficiency.
- Sustainability Initiatives: With growing environmental concerns, trucking companies are exploring electric and alternative fuel vehicles.
- Data-Driven Operations: The use of big data and analytics is optimizing route planning, fuel management, and maintenance scheduling.
- Enhanced Connectivity: Internet of Things (IoT) technology is improving communication between trucks, drivers, and logistical centers.
- Regulatory Changes: New policies on emissions, safety, and working conditions are shaping industry practices and compliance.

4. Overcoming Challenges
While the trucking industry is poised for growth and transformation, several challenges can impede progress:
- Technology Adoption: Integrating new technologies can be costly and complex, requiring skilled workforce training and support infrastructure.
- Regulatory Compliance: Navigating diverse regulations across regions can increase administrative burdens and operational logistics.
- Sustainability Costs: Transitioning to sustainable practices and equipment demands significant initial investments.
- Driver Shortages: Finding and retaining skilled drivers remains one of the most significant challenges facing the industry.
- Cybersecurity Threats: Increasing connectivity and data utilization make systems more vulnerable to cyber attacks.
5. Top 5 FAQs
- How soon will autonomous trucks become mainstream?
- While testing is advanced, regulatory frameworks and public trust need cultivation. Mainstream adoption is expected within the next decade.
- How can companies transition to more sustainable operations?
- Start by investing in fuel-efficient technologies, optimizing routes, and exploring options for electrification or alternative fuels.
- What role does technology play in route optimization?
- Technology provides real-time data and analytics to identify the fastest, most efficient, and cost-effective routes.
- What are the top tools for fleet management?
- Fleet management is enhanced through GPS tracking, telematics solutions, and predictive maintenance systems.
- How can small trucking companies remain competitive?
- Adopting scalable technology solutions and focusing on niche markets or specialized services can help smaller firms thrive.
